In this paper, a model of finite step random walk with bilateral absorption barriers is constructed and investigated, deduced its probability formula, and provided some graphs of computer simulation, thereby, discussed the random walk model in the application of game.
Research in marketing and psychology shows that customers exhibit reference-dependent preferences, which means the relative standing of a product in a choice set will affect its utility. Consequently, this reference dependency will affect the firms' decision on the price and quality.
